自定义公用Adapter适配器--回调机制

1.回调:我的理解是,一个类A实现一个接口CallBack(该接口可以是B类的内部接口,也可以是独立的接口),类A包含类B的引用b,类B有参数为callBack的方法或构造函数,最后类A调用B中的方法或构造函数,当类B触发某事件即可调用类A中CallBack的方法,最后将操作结果返回给类A,此为回调。


2.例子:自定义公用Adapter适配器

(1)类A:LActivity

public class LActivity extends BaseActivity implements View.OnClickListener,LAdepter.LCallBack{

    Context mContext;
    private ListView listView;
    private LAdepter lAdepter;

    @Override
    protected void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.list_item_lenita_item);  //layout,其包含一个ListView
        initData();
    }

    private void initData(){
        mContext = this;
        String[] s = new String[3];
        s[0] = "first line";
        s[1] = "second line";
        s[2] = "third line";
        lAdepter = new LAdepter(mContext,LActivity.this,s);
        listView = (ListView)findViewById(R.id.lv_lenita);   //ListView
        listView.setAdapter(lAdepter);
    }

    @Override
    public void onClick(View view) {
       }

    @Override
    public ComponentName getBroadcastComponent() {
        return getComponentName();
    }

    @Override
    public void answer(String str) {
        LogUtil.log("test","call back answer = "+ str);  //具体的返回内容看类B给什么String
    }
}



(2)类B:LAdepter

public class LAdepter extends BaseAdapter {
    LCallBack lCallBack;
    private String[] strings;
    private Context mContext;

    public LAdepter(Context context,LCallBack lCallBack,String[] strings){
        this.lCallBack = lCallBack;
        this.strings = strings;
        mContext = context;
    }

    @Override
    public int getCount() {
        return strings.length;
    }

    @Override
    public String getItem(int i) {
        return strings[i];
    }

    @Override
    public long getItemId(int i) {
        return i;
    }

    @Override
    public View getView(int i, View view, ViewGroup viewGroup) {
        if(view == null){
            view = LayoutInflater.from(mContext).inflate(R.layout.list_item_spinner, null); //自定义的ListView样式
            view.setTag(R.id.tv_list_item, view.findViewById(R.id.tv_list_item));
        }
        String content = getItem(i);
        TextView tv_list_item = (TextView) view.getTag(R.id.tv_list_item);
        tv_list_item.setText(content);
        tv_list_item.setOnClickListener(onClickListener);  //条目点击监听
        tv_list_item.setTag(i);
        return view;
    }

    View.OnClickListener onClickListener = new View.OnClickListener() {
        @Override
        public void onClick(View view) {
            int position = (int)view.getTag();
            lCallBack.answer(getItem(position));  //回调
        }
    };

    public interface LCallBack {
        public void answer(String str);  //类B的内部接口
    }
}




(3) list_item_lenita_item.xml 和 list_item_spinner.xml

<?xml version="1.0" encoding="utf-8"?>
<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
    android:orientation="vertical"
    android:layout_width="match_parent"
    android:layout_height="match_parent"
    android:fitsSystemWindows="true">
    <ListView
        android:layout_width="match_parent"
        android:layout_height="match_parent"
        android:id="@+id/lv_lenita"
        android:divider="@null">
    </ListView>
</LinearLayout>
<?xml version="1.0" encoding="utf-8"?>
<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
    android:orientation="vertical"
    android:layout_width="match_parent"
    android:layout_height="match_parent"
    android:id="@+id/layout_city_list">
   <TextView
       android:id="@+id/tv_list_item"
       android:layout_width="match_parent"
       android:layout_height="40dp"
       android:text="test"
       android:textSize="17.7dp"
       android:textColor="@color/black_word"
       android:gravity="center_vertical"
       android:paddingLeft="20dp"/>
</LinearLayout>
